Java: The Cornerstone of Enterprise Applications

Java has firmly established itself as the preeminent language for developing scalable applications. Its wide adoption in the corporate world stems from its exceptional features and strengths. Java's object-oriented nature, coupled with its robust libraries, empowers developers to create high-performance applications that can handle the demands of large organizations.

Furthermore, Java's established track record and active community provide a stable foundation for enterprise software development. Its platform independence ensures that applications built on Java can run seamlessly across various operating systems, making it an ideal choice for organizations with distributed infrastructures.

Tapping into Java Concurrency for High-Performance Systems

In today's demanding technological landscape, achieving high performance is paramount. Java concurrency, a powerful paradigm, empowers developers to harness the full potential of multi-core processors. By understanding and effectively implementing concurrency principles, applications can achieve substantial performance gains. Masterful orchestration of threads allows for parallel execution of tasks, mitigating bottlenecks and accelerating overall system responsiveness.

A key aspect of mastering Java concurrency involves a deep understanding of concepts such as thread synchronization, locks, and condition variables. These tools provide the necessary mechanisms to manage shared resources and prevent race conditions, ensuring data integrity and program stability. Furthermore, embracing modern concurrency frameworks, like the Java Concurrency API, can simplify development and enhance efficiency.

Crafting Robust Web Applications with Spring Boot and Java

Building robust web applications has become a essential in today's virtual landscape. Developers are constantly seeking reliable frameworks to streamline the development process and ensure high-performance, scalable applications. Spring Boot, with its ease of use, emerges as a preferred choice for Java developers.

Spring Boot's extensive ecosystem provides pre-configured components, allowing developers to quickly get started with various functionalities. Its native configuration features and embedded servers further simplify the development cycle.

JavaFX: Crafting Modern, Interactive User Interfaces

JavaFX has emerged as a powerful framework for developers to build modern and engaging user interfaces. With its extensive set of tools and libraries, JavaFX empowers creators to implement interactive elements that enhances the overall interaction get more info quality. From simple layouts to adaptable widgets, JavaFX provides a versatile platform for crafting user interfaces that are both aesthetically pleasing and effective.

Moreover, JavaFX's strong support with other Java technologies facilitates developers to seamlessly incorporate it into existing projects. Whether you are developing desktop applications, multimedia experiences, or even embedded systems, JavaFX offers a compelling solution for creating stunning user interfaces that leave a lasting impact.
